Job Summary

  • Youth Program Leaders are responsible for the 24-hour supervision and safety of minors participating in this program.
  • Youth Program Leaders have full responsibility for monitoring the safety, whereabouts, and actions of program participants at all times, including non-instructional times.
  • Youth Program Leaders may face situations at any time of day or night when they must act quickly and calmly using sound judgement, handle sensitive issues or information, address behavior issues, and immediately follow any necessary notification protocols.
